I'm still very new, please forgive me if this is an easy question to answer.

I'm trying to use observer to view my application VM.  The application is
run as follows:

rel/xeuler1/bin/xeuler1 console
Exec: /home/red/projects/dev--/xeuler1/rel/xeuler1/erts-5.9/bin/erlexec
-boot /home/red/projects/dev--/xeuler1/rel/xeuler1/releases/1/xeuler1 -mode
embedded -config
/home/red/projects/dev--/xeuler1/rel/xeuler1/releases/1/sys.config
-args_file /home/red/projects/dev--/xeuler1/rel/xeuler1/releases/1/vm.args
-- console
Root: /home/red/projects/dev--/xeuler1/rel/xeuler1
Erlang R15B (erts-5.9) [source] [64-bit] [smp:4:4] [async-threads:0]
[kernel-poll:false]

Eshell V5.9  (abort with ^G)
(xeuler1@REDACTED)1>

I run up a second erlang instance with my observer application as follows:
erl -name observer -hidden -setcookie xeuler1 -run observer

The nodes are able to communicate:
(observer@REDACTED)1> net:ping(xeuler1@REDACTED).
pong

However, when I try to connect to the remote node using the observer UI I
get the following output:
=ERROR REPORT==== 4-May-2012::13:22:17 ===
    node: 'xeuler1@REDACTED'
    call: {observer_backend,sys_info,[]}
    reason: {badrpc,
                {'EXIT',
                    {undef,
                        [{observer_backend,sys_info,[],[]},
                         {rpc,'-handle_call_call/6-fun-0-',5,
                             [{file,"rpc.erl"},{line,203}]}]}}}

So, my understanding of the problem is that my reltool generated
environment doesn't have a deployed version of observer.  I've added it to
reltool.config the best I can understand it and a find rel/ | grep observer
does see observer related files in there.

If I try to run observer:start() from my actual xeuler1 VM then it hangs
indefinately.

Any advice on how I to debug this?
